How Do You Apply Epoxy Floor Paint?
Many homeowners with older garages get tired of faded, cracked and crumbling concrete. Adding a layer of epoxy floor paint to the garage floor will give it a showroom-quality floor that will not only add value to the home, but also make the garage more attractive. Old faded concrete floors can look brand new under a fresh application of epoxy floor paint. Epoxy finishes on your concrete floor will give it a showroom shine, while protecting it from future oil stains. Water beads up on it for easy cleaning. Measure the concrete floor to determine how much epoxy floor coating you will need. Purchase a gallon of epoxy paint and a quart of epoxy paint hardener (they usually come in a package deal). This amount of epoxy paint will cover a 24-by-24-foot area, which is the standard garage floor size.
